UK Taps Ex-Politician For CMA Role As It Reviews Law

By William Shaw (April 11, 2018, 4:48 PM BST) -- Andrew Tyrie, a former British lawmaker who led investigations of the banking sector, was named as the next chairman of the country's antitrust watchdog Wednesday. The government also called for a review of competition enforcement powers and laid out proposals designed to help consumers, including making it easier for them to move their data from business to business....
